✅ How AI Is Changing the Content Writing Industry
AI-powered tools like ChatGPT, Jasper, and Copy.ai have transformed how content is created. These tools can:
Generate SEO-friendly articles instantly
Produce content 24/7 without fatigue
Reduce content creation costs for businesses
Analyze keywords and optimize content automatically
For companies focused on speed and cost-efficiency, AI content writing seems like the perfect solution.

⭐ Is Content Writing Really No Longer Safe?
The truth is more complex.
AI can replace basic and repetitive content, but it still struggles with:
Original thought leadership
Brand storytelling
Emotional connection
Industry expertise
Strategic content planning
Google’s latest SEO updates emphasize helpful, people-first content, rewarding originality, experience, and real value. Content that lacks authenticity or expertise often fails to rank in the long term.
⭐ The New Reality: Writers Must Evolve or Be Replaced
Content writing is not dead—but traditional content writing is no longer enough. Writers who rely only on basic blog writing are at high risk.
To stay relevant, writers must:
Learn SEO strategy and keyword research
Understand user search intent
Combine AI tools with human creativity
Focus on content marketing strategy
Build authority in a specific niche
AI should be seen as a tool, not a threat.
